    Hand 1 I like.

    Hands 2+3 are both horrible imo, you fold out all worse hands. Your hand has sd value and raising loses money because he only ever calls with better.

    Hand 4 I think you should just raise this co-ordinated flop

    most are fine. The TT hand i might not raise because we have SD value. The second AQ hand im raising because there is a FD out there and bad villains love to donk bet small with their FD's to see the next card cheap. The AJ hand where you have TPGK, the board is relatively dry so i think you can call the flop and keep villain in the hand with worse.
